Output 95516018a17f1461e7faf64a184fd5f18ebed390fa15a5fd88a7ece5fc341bc8:6

value
2048905
script pubkey
OP_0 OP_PUSHBYTES_20 5ece9699c3fe79a241c3bee18a0e33ca58e7d23f
address
bc1qtm8fdxwrleu6yswrhmsc5r3nefvw053l0tuycq
transaction
95516018a17f1461e7faf64a184fd5f18ebed390fa15a5fd88a7ece5fc341bc8
confirmations
221588
spent
true